If you're using Automation Agents to respond to reviews through AppFollow together with the Zendesk Native App integration, follow these best practices to ensure a seamless workflow.

Setting Up Automation Rules

First, set up the Zendesk Native App connection in your AppFollow account. This will automatically add the "Zendesk" workspace to your AppFollow account. 
You need to add Automation Agents to the Zendesk workspace to ensure that data is synchronized between AppFollow and Zendesk.

Choosing the Mode for Auto-Replies

You can configure Automation Agents in either auto-posting mode or draft mode.

Auto-Posting Mode 

Delayed Review Delivery:

When using auto-posting mode, there is a possibility to enable a 15-minute delay in sending reviews to Zendesk. This allows AppFollow to wait for the Automation Agent to post a reply before sending both the review and the reply to your Zendesk instance. To enable this feature, please contact our Support team.
By default, a Zendesk ticket is not created for reviews responded to by an Automation Agent.

Draft Mode

Reviews with replies generated by Automation Agents are sent to Zendesk only after the reply is approved and published from AppFollow.

Preventing Double Work for Your Support Team

To prevent your support team from manually handling reviews that are assigned to an Automation Agent, configure Zendesk routing rules to separate automated replies from support workflows.

1. Set the Template Support Agent

When selecting an agent to process reviews, choose Support Agent – Template Support Agent.

This agent replies using a reply template. You can configure it to use either a specific template or a random template from a folder.

Manage your reply templates and folders in Reply Kit.

2. Add a Tag to Reply Templates

In Reply Kit, configure a tag and add it to the reply templates that will be used by the Template Support Agent. We recommend using a dedicated tag, such as "AF agent" or "AF auto response".

3. Create a Dedicated Zendesk Group

  • Create a Zendesk group for reviews handled by Automation Agents.
  • Set up a trigger to assign tickets with the "AF agent" tag to this group and automatically solve them (if desired).
  • Exclude all support agents from this group to prevent manual intervention.

Management Visibility (Optional):
For management visibility, create a view for this group and include managers in it. This allows managers to monitor responses generated by Automation Agents without involving support agents.
